Aidan Joseph Pyryt

April 01, 2005 ~ March 15, 2025

Aidan Joseph Pyryt, born on 01 April 2005, living in Palm Bay, Florida, went home to heaven on 15 March 2025.

 

He was born in Camp Lester, Okinawa, Japan, and has spent the last four years in Florida. He traveled the world with his family, Richard, Elizen, and Andrew Pyryt.

 

Aidan was a part of the Duchenne Community raising awareness for patients like him. He selflessly volunteered to be on several clinical trials that may help prolong the quality of life for him and his fellow warriors. He played in an adapted baseball league for special needs kids, but his heart was set on spending time with the people he loved the most. His main interests included coming up with new recipes for cooking, watching Anime, taking care of his pets, enjoying the outdoors, and most definitely video games.

 

Even though he lost his ability to walk and the strength to care for himself, people noticed that he had this look of love, compassion, and unwavering strength. He inspired many people, and his smile and twinkle in his eyes made people feel special. We ask to remember him as a Warrior who went to heaven and is running and jumping with the Angels.

 

Arrangements are under the direction of Millennium Cremation Service. Condolences may be shared online at www.millenniumcremationservice.com.
